Product code: Hello Kitty Impressions Tri Tone Tri Fold Vanity Mirror LED Magnification factory NEW!!
Hello Kitty Impressions factory Tri Tone Tri Fold Vanity Mirror LED Magnification NEW!!.
Hello Kitty Impressions factory Tri Tone Tri Fold Vanity Mirror LED Magnification NEW!!.